#539057 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#539057 is composed of 32.5% red, 56.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 123.9 degrees, a saturation of 26.9% and a lightness of 44.5%. #539057 color hex could be obtained by blending #a6ffae with #002100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#539057 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.
#539057 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#539057 has RGB values of R:83, G:144,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 5476439.
